According . to Ferris State University's (2011) website “the purpose of academic service-learning is to enhance traditional classroom study by supplementing it with community service that is relevant to the subject material and meaningful to the community. Service-learning also has a civic learning element, offering students the knowledge, skills, and values they will need for well-rounded civic engagement”. .
